What is the GCF of 5288/967,9992/553?

Given fractions are 5288/967,9992/553

To find the GCF of fractions, we have to find the GCF of numerator numbers and LCM of denominator numbers. Its formula is given by

GCF of Fraction = Greatest Common Factor of Numerator/Least Common Multiple of Denominators

In the fractions 5288/967,9992/553, numerators are 5288,9992

Denominators are 967,553

The GCF of 5288,9992 is 8 .

LCM of 967,553 is 534751.

The greatest common factor of 5288/967,9992/553 = [GCF of 5288,9992]/[LCM of 967,553]= 8/534751

Therefore, the GCF of 5288/967,9992/553 is 8/534751.
